Patsy's original vocals on this track were recorded in August 1961. The music here was re-recorded in stereo with many of the original musicians in 1984 and then remixed in 1985.
@SirBasildeBrush - This was re-recorded in digital stereo for the soundtrack "Sweet Dreams." That's why it sounds so pristine and beautiful. Her vocals were taken from the original MCA Master track.
